Quote:
Any tips on jetting? I've been riding my 300 like a diesel. Great low end torque, then it starts to stutter at contant low throttle a few thousand RPM above idle. This causes me to short shift for cleaner running, and I'm only using a very narrow portion of the RPM range and shifting a lot to stay in that range. It rips up high, but I seldom have need for that kind of power on single track. I think I need a smaller pilot jet.
